Servings: 4

Preparation duration: 10 minutes

Cooking duration: 20 minutes

 

Ingredients:

¼ teaspoon black pepper

½ teaspoon dried basil

¼ teaspoon dried dill

1 teaspoon garlic powder

1 cup sliced mushrooms

3 tablespoons oil

1 teaspoon onion powder

½ teaspoon dried oregano

1-1½ pound potatoes (red or gold potatoes work best in this recipe), thinly sliced (about 2 cups potato slices)

½ teaspoon salt

6-8 boneless skinless chicken thighs OR 4 boneless skinless chicken breasts

Equipment:

bowl

aluminum foil

grill

Cooking instruction summary:

Stir together seasonings and set aside. Add oil to a bowl along with chicken, potatoes, and mushrooms and toss to coat everything in the oil.Lay out 4 12x12 sheets of nonstick foil on a flat surface. Divide chicken, potatoes, and mushrooms between each of the foil sheets. (If using thighs there should be 1-2 per foil sheet, if using breasts there should be 1 per foil sheet) Sprinkle with seasoning mixture.Fold foil over the chicken-potato-mushroom mixture and scrunch the ends of the foil together to close off the foil pack.Place foil packs on preheated grill and cook for about 10-15 minutes, then flip and cook another 5-7 minutes. Check the chicken for doneness, once cooked through, garnish with fresh herbs if desired (such as thyme, rosemary, or oregano) and serve immediately.
